أدوات لا غنى عنها لكل مطور ويب في 2025
تصنيف: عالم البرمجة
في عالم تطوير الويب الذي يتطور بسرعة مذهلة، يحتاج كل مطور ويب إلى أدوات قوية تساعده على بناء تطبيقات فعالة وآمنة. مع اقتراب عام 2025، أصبحت هذه الأدوات ضرورية لمواكبة التقنيات الجديدة مثل الذكاء الاصطناعي والحوسبة السحابية، وفي مدونة تقني1، نسعى لتقديم دليل شامل يساعدك على اختيار الأفضل. يغطي هذا المقال أبرز أدوات تطوير الويب التي لا غنى عنها، مع التركيز على كيفية استخدامها لتحسين الإنتاجية وتعزيز الأداء. سنستعرض أدوات المحررات، الأطر، الاختبار، والأمان، مع نصائح عملية لتطبيقها في مشاريعك.أدوات لا غنى عنها لكل مطور ويب في 2025
سواء كنت مبتدئًا أو محترفًا، ستجد هنا معلومات عملية تساعدك في التعامل مع التحديات اليومية، مع الحرص على أن تكون جميع الاقتراحات متوافقة مع المعايير الأخلاقية والشرعية، كما نؤكد في مدونة تقني1 على تقديم محتوى يعزز المهارات بطريقة إيجابية ونافعة للمجتمع.
أ/ أهمية الأدوات في تطوير الويب عام 2025
مع تزايد الاعتماد على تطبيقات الويب المتجاوبة والآمنة، أصبحت أدوات المطورين عنصرًا أساسيًا للنجاح. في عام 2025، تشهد الصناعة تحولات كبيرة، مثل دمج الذكاء الاصطناعي في عمليات التطوير، مما يجعل الأدوات التقليدية غير كافية. على سبيل المثال، يمكن لأدوات الذكاء الاصطناعي مثل GitHub Copilot أن تقترح أجزاء كاملة من الكود بناءً على وصف بسيط، مما يوفر وقتًا يصل إلى 30% في كتابة الكود. كما تساعد هذه الأدوات على تسريع العمل، تقليل الأخطاء، وتحسين تحسين محركات البحث (SEO) للمواقع، حيث تضمن توافق الموقع مع معايير الويب الحديثة مثل التحميل السريع والوصولية.
في مدونة تقني1، نؤكد دائمًا على اختيار أدوات تتوافق مع مبادئ الشريعة الإسلامية، مثل تجنب أي محتوى يروج للمحظورات، وتركيزنا على التقنيات النافعة للمجتمع. على سبيل المثال، عند استخدام أدوات الأمان، يجب التركيز على حماية خصوصية المستخدمين كأمانة، كما يُشجع في التعاليم الإسلامية. بالإضافة إلى ذلك، مع انتشار تطبيقات الويب في مجالات مثل التجارة الإلكترونية والتعليم، أصبحت هذه الأدوات ضرورية لضمان أن تكون التطبيقات سريعة الاستجابة وآمنة ضد الهجمات الإلكترونية، مما يعزز الثقة لدى المستخدمين. في الواقع، وفقًا لتقارير 2025، يعتمد أكثر من 70% من المطورين على أدوات مدعومة بالذكاء الاصطناعي لتحسين الإنتاجية.
ب/ تحديات المطورين في العصر الحديث
يواجه مطورو الويب تحديات مثل زيادة الطلب على التطبيقات السريعة والآمنة. مع انتشار الهجمات الإلكترونية، أصبحت أدوات الأمان أمرًا حاسمًا، حيث ارتفع عدد الهجمات بنسبة 25% في 2025. كذلك، يتطلب عام 2025 التعامل مع بيانات كبيرة، مما يجعل الأدوات السحابية ضرورية لإدارة التحميلات الكبيرة دون تأخير. من بين التحديات الرئيسية، هناك صعوبة في الحفاظ على التوافق مع المتصفحات المختلفة، ومعالجة مشكلات الأمان مثل حقن SQL، بالإضافة إلى ضغط الوقت في مشاريع الفرق المتعددة.
للتغلب على هذه التحديات، يجب على المطورين الاستثمار في أدوات تتكامل مع الذكاء الاصطناعي للكشف التلقائي عن الأخطاء، كما في حالة أدوات الاختبار التي تتنبأ بالمشكلات المحتملة. في مدونة تقني1، ننصح ببدء كل مشروع بتقييم التحديات المحتملة، مثل ضمان الامتثال لقوانين الخصوصية مثل GDPR، مع الحرص على أن تكون الأدوات تدعم التنمية المستدامة والأخلاقية. كما أن التعامل مع الحوسبة السحابية يتطلب أدوات تقلل التكاليف، مثل AWS أو Azure، التي توفر موارد مرنة.
أ/ أفضل محررات الكود لمطوري الويب
تبدأ رحلة أي مطور ويب باختيار محرر كود قوي. هذه الأدوات توفر واجهات سهلة الاستخدام وميزات متقدمة، خاصة مع دمج الذكاء الاصطناعي في 2025.
Visual Studio Code: الخيار الأول للمحترفين
Visual Studio Code (VS Code) هو محرر مجاني من مايكروسوفت، يدعم لغات متعددة مثل JavaScript وHTML. في 2025، أصبح يدمج الذكاء الاصطناعي لاقتراح الكود تلقائيًا، مثل GitHub Copilot الذي يولد كودًا كاملاً بناءً على تعليقات. يمكنك تخصيص الإضافات لدعم تطوير الويب المتجاوب، مثل Live Server لعرض التغييرات فورًا، أو Cursor لتحرير الكود الذكي. في مدونة تقني1، ننصح باستخدامه للمبتدئين والمحترفين على حد سواء، حيث يتوافق مع معايير SEO من خلال دعم الامتدادات المتعلقة بتحليل الكود. على سبيل المثال، يمكن استخدامه لكتابة كود نظيف يحسن سرعة التحميل، مما يعزز ترتيب الموقع في محركات البحث. كما يدعم VS Code الآن ميزات مثل "Hide AI Features" للتحكم في الاقتراحات، مع تحديثات شهرية تضيف دعمًا لـ GPT-5.
Sublime Text: السرعة والكفاءة
إذا كنت تبحث عن سرعة، فإن Sublime Text مثالي. يتميز بتحميل سريع ودعم للعديد من اللغات، مع إمكانية تعديل الكود بكفاءة عالية. في 2025، أضيفت ميزات لدعم البرمجة الوظيفية، مما يجعله مناسبًا لتطوير تطبيقات معقدة. استخدمه لكتابة كود نظيف يساعد في تحسين محركات البحث، حيث يقلل من الأخطاء التي تؤثر على أداء الموقع. على الرغم من أنه ليس مدعومًا بالذكاء الاصطناعي بشكل أصلي، يمكن دمجه مع إضافات خارجية لتعزيز الإنتاجية، وهو خيار رائع للمشاريع السريعة حيث يدعم التحرير المتعدد للملفات دون تأخير.
ب/ أطر عمل الويب الرائدة في 2025
تساعد أطر عمل الويب على بناء تطبيقات سريعة دون إعادة اختراع العجلة، مع التركيز على الدعم لـ الذكاء الاصطناعي وPWA.
React.js: بناء واجهات مستخدم ديناميكية
React.js من فيسبوك هو الأكثر شعبية لتطوير واجهات المستخدم. في 2025، يدعم الواقع المعزز من خلال React 19، الذي يقدم Server Components جاهزة للإنتاج وActions API للتعديلات الخادمية. مع مكتبات مثل Next.js، يمكنك تحسين SEO من خلال التحميل الجانبي للخادم، مما يقلل وقت التحميل إلى أقل من ثانيتين. في مدونة تقني1، نشجع على استخدامه للمشاريع التجارية، مع الحرص على محتوى يتوافق مع القيم الإسلامية، مثل تجنب العناصر غير الأخلاقية في التطبيقات.
اقرأ ايضا: كيف تتعلم لغة برمجة جديدة بسرعة وفعالية في 2025: دليل عملي شامل للمبتدئين والمحترفين
على سبيل المثال، يمكن استخدام Concurrent Rendering لتحسين الأداء في تطبيقات التجارة الإلكترونية، حيث يدير المهام المتعددة دون تجميد الواجهة.
Vue.js: البساطة والمرونة
Vue.js يوفر توازنًا بين البساطة والقوة، مثالي للمشاريع الصغيرة. في عام 2025، أصبح يدعم التكامل مع الذكاء الاصطناعي لتحسين الأداء، مثل استخدام Vue 3.4 مع أدوات AI للكشف عن الأخطاء. استخدمه لإنشاء تطبيقات سريعة الاستجابة، مما يعزز تجربة المستخدم ويحسن ترتيب الموقع في محركات البحث. يتميز Vue بـ Composition API الذي يجعل الكود أكثر قابلية لإعادة الاستخدام، وهو مثالي للمطورين الذين يركزون على السرعة دون تعقيد.
ج/ أدوات الاختبار والتصحيح
لا يكتمل تطوير الويب بدون اختبار دقيق لضمان الجودة، خاصة مع الاعتماد على الذكاء الاصطناعي للكشف التلقائي.
Jest: اختبار JavaScript بكفاءة
Jest هو إطار اختبار من فيسبوك، يدعم الاختبارات التلقائية. في 2025، يتكامل مع الذكاء الاصطناعي للكشف عن الأخطاء المحتملة، مثل استخدام AI لاقتراح اختبارات إضافية. يضمن كودًا خاليًا من العيوب، مما يساعد في تحسين محركات البحث من خلال تحسين سرعة الموقع. يدعم Jest الاختبارات الموازية، مما يقلل وقت التنفيذ بنسبة 50% في المشاريع الكبيرة، وهو مثالي لفرق تعمل على JavaScript.
Cypress: اختبار نهاية إلى نهاية
Cypress يوفر اختبارات تفاعلية للتطبيقات. مع دعمه للاختبارات السحابية في 2025 عبر Cypress Cloud، أصبح أداة لا غنى عنها للفرق الكبيرة، حيث يدعم التنفيذ المتوازي والتكامل مع CI/CD. في مدونة تقني1، نؤكد على أهميته في ضمان أمان التطبيقات، مع تجنب أي استخدام يروج للمحتوى غير الأخلاقي. يميز Cypress نفسه بقدرته على التصحيح في الوقت الفعلي، مما يجعله أفضل من Selenium في اختبار الواجهات المتجاوبة.
د/ أدوات الأمان والحماية
مع تزايد التهديدات، أصبحت أدوات الأمان أولوية للحفاظ على الخصوصية كأمانة.
OWASP ZAP: كشف الثغرات الأمنية
OWASP ZAP هو ماسح مجاني للثغرات. في 2025، يدعم الكشف الآلي عن الهجمات الشائعة مثل SQL Injection، مع تحديثات مثل Client Spider لزحف التطبيقات الحديثة. استخدمه لتعزيز أمان موقعك، مما يحسن سمعته في محركات البحث ويتوافق مع معايير AdSense. يغطي ZAP OWASP Top 10، ويضيف دعمًا للكشف عن ثغرات في JavaScript، مما يجعله أداة أساسية للمطورين.
Firebase Authentication: إدارة الهويات
Firebase من جوجل يوفر مصادقة آمنة. في عام 2025، يتكامل مع البلوكشين لزيادة الخصوصية عبر دعم SAML وOIDC، مع خطط Spark المجانية لـ 50 ألف مستخدم شهريًا. هذا يضمن حماية بيانات المستخدمين، وهو أمر يتوافق مع تعاليم الشريعة الإسلامية في حفظ الأمانة. يدعم Firebase MFA وتكاملًا مع البريد الإلكتروني، لكنه يتطلب خطة Blaze للمتقدمين بتكلفة 0.015 دولار لكل MAU.
هـ/ أدوات التعاون والإدارة
للعمل الجماعي، تحتاج إلى أدوات تساعد في التنسيق بكفاءة.
Git وGitHub: إدارة الإصدارات
Git هو نظام لإدارة الكود، بينما GitHub يوفر منصة للتعاون. في 2025، أضيفت ميزات للتكامل مع الذكاء الاصطناعي لمراجعة الكود، مثل Copilot X الذي يلخص الطلبات. في مدونة تقني1، ننصح باستخدامه للمشاريع المفتوحة المصدر، مع الحرص على المحتوى النافع. يدعم GitHub الآن AI للكشف عن الثغرات، مما يسرع عملية المراجعة بنسبة 40%.
Trello أو Jira: إدارة المشاريع
Jira مثالي للفرق الكبيرة، يساعد في تتبع المهام. في 2025، يدعم التنبؤات الآلية للجدول الزمني باستخدام AI. يتفوق Jira في دعم Agile، بينما Trello أبسط للمشاريع الصغيرة، مع لوحات Kanban سهلة الاستخدام.
و/ أدوات التحسين والأداء
لضمان سرعة الموقع، استخدم أدوات مثل Lighthouse من جوجل، التي تحلل الأداء وتقترح تحسينات. في 2025، أصبحت تدعم SEO المتقدم مع قياس الوصولية.
Webpack: تجميع الملفات
Webpack يجمع الملفات لتحسين التحميل. مع دعمه لـ PWA في 2025، يعزز تجربة المستخدم من خلال التحميل غير المتصل. يقلل Webpack حجم الملفات بنسبة 30%، مما يحسن الأداء في التطبيقات الكبيرة.
ز/ اتجاهات المستقبل في أدوات تطوير الويب
في 2025، ستهيمن الذكاء الاصطناعي على الأدوات، مثل GitHub Copilot لكتابة الكود التلقائي. كذلك، ستزداد أهمية الحوسبة السحابية مع أدوات مثل AWS أو Azure، التي تدعم التوسع التلقائي. في مدونة تقني1، نتوقع أن تكون هذه الأدوات مفتاح الابتكار، مع الالتزام بالقيم الأخلاقية، مثل استخدام AI لتحسين الوصولية دون انتهاك الخصوصية.
و/ في الختام: ابدأ رحلتك مع هذه الأدوات
اختيار أدوات تطوير الويب المناسبة في 2025 يعتمد على احتياجات مشروعك. ابدأ بـ VS Code وReact، وتأكد من الاختبار بـ Jest. تذكر، في مدونة تقني1، نهدف إلى تقديم محتوى يعزز المهارات بطريقة إيجابية، مع التركيز على الاستخدام النافع والأخلاقي. جرب هذه الأدوات في مشروعك التالي، وستلاحظ الفرق في الإنتاجية والجودة.
اقرأ ايضا: البرمجة الوظيفية (Functional Programming): مدخل للمبتدئين في 2025
هل لديك استفسار أو رأي؟يسعدنا دائمًا تواصلك معنا! إذا كانت لديك أسئلة أو ملاحظات، يمكنك التواصل معنا عبر صفحة [اتصل بنا] أو من خلال بريدنا الإلكتروني، وسنحرص على الرد عليك في أقرب فرصة ممكنة.